この記事では、Python REST APIを使ってPowerPointに透かし画像を追加する方法について説明します。PythonベースのSDKを使って、Python RESTインターフェースを使ってPowerPointで写真を透かし画像にする方法を学習します。プレゼンテーションに透かし画像を追加する前に、画像をカスタマイズするための詳細な手順も紹介します。
前提条件
- {{ハイパーリンク1}}
- 画像の透かしを追加するには Python 用 Aspose.Slides クラウド SDK をダウンロードしてください
- 上記のSDKを使用して画像の透かしを挿入するためのPythonプロジェクトをセットアップします
Python REST APIを使用してPowerPointに画像の透かしを挿入する手順
- クライアントの資格情報を使用して Aspose SlidesApi を初期化します
- UploadFile() メソッドを使用してプレゼンテーション ファイルをサーバーにアップロードします。
- 透かしに使用する画像データをバイト配列に読み込む
- PictureFrameクラスを使用して透かし画像を保持する画像フレームを設定します。
- 画像ウォーターマークの作成()メソッドを使用して、プレゼンテーションに透かしとして画像を追加します。
- DownloadFile() メソッドを使用して透かしが追加された変更されたプレゼンテーションをダウンロードします。
- 更新したプレゼンテーションをローカルに保存する
以下の手順では、Python RESTful サービスを使用して PowerPoint で画像に透かしを追加する方法 を説明します。SlidesApi オブジェクトを初期化し、プレゼンテーションをサーバーにアップロードして、透かし画像をバイト配列に読み込みます。PictureFrame オブジェクトを設定して透かしのパラメータを設定し、CreateImageWatermark() メソッドを使用してプレゼンテーションに追加します。
Python ベースの API を使用して PowerPoint に画像の透かしを追加するコード
このコードは、PythonベースのAPIを使ってPowerPointで画像を透かしにする方法を示しています。画像フレームを設定して、透かし画像の位置(左上隅からの配置)、サイズ、塗りつぶし形式を指定します。また、DPI、画像の切り抜き、タイルのオフセットとスケール、SVGデータも設定できます。
この記事では、Python Low Code APIを使ってPowerPointの画像に透かしを入れる方法について説明しました。プレゼンテーションから透かしを削除するには、Python REST API を使ってプレゼンテーションから透かしを削除するの記事をご覧ください。